`Carter Clean Copy of Claims
`Interference No. 105,744
`Page A-1
`
`Clean Copy of Carter’s Involved Claims in U.S. Patent No. 6,407,213
`
`30.
`
`An antibody which binds p185ØÛÎî and comprises a humanized antibody
`
`variable domain, wherein the humanized antibody variable domain comprises non-human
`
`Complementarity Determining Region (CDR) amino acid residues which bind p185ØÛÎî
`
`incorporated into a human antibody variable domain, and further comprises a Framework
`
`Region (FR) amino acid substitution at a site selected from the group consisting of: 4L,
`
`38L, 43L, 44L, 46L, 58L, 62L, 65L, 66L, 67L, 68L, 69L, 73L, 85L, 98L, 2H, 4H, 36H,
`
`39H, 43H, 45H, 69H, 70H, 74H, 75H, 76H, 78H and 92H, utilizing the numbering system
`
`set forth in Kabat.
`
`31.
`
`The antibody of claim 30 wherein the substituted residue is the residue
`
`found at the corresponding location of the non-human antibody from which the non-human
`
`CDR amino acid residues are obtained.
`
`60.
`
`The antibody of claim 30 wherein the residue at site 78H has been
`
`substituted.
`
`62.
`
`A humanized antibody variable domain comprising non-human
`
`Complementarity Determining Region (CDR) amino acid residues which bind an antigen
`
`incorporated into a consensus human variable domain, and further comprising an amino
`
`acid substitution at a site selected from the group consisting of: 4L, 38L, 43L, 44L, 46L,
`
`58L, 62L, 65L, 66L, 67L, 68L, 69L, 73L, 85L, 98L, 2H, 4H, 36H, 39H, 43H, 45H, 69H,
`
`70H, 74H, 75H, 76H, 78H and 92H, utilizing the numbering system set forth in Kabat.
`
`63.
`
`A humanized antibody which lacks immunogenicity compared to a non-
`
`human parent antibody upon repeated administration to a human patient in order to treat a
`

`The parties asked for the call to determine if they are required to file an
`
`annotated copy of the claims, and if so, for additional time to file the annotated copy.
`
`Parties are required to file “[f]or each involved claim having a limitation
`
`that is illustrated in a drawing or biotechnology material sequence, file an annotated
`
`copy of the claim indicating in bold face between braces ({}) where each limitation is
`
`shown in the drawing or sequence.” Bd. R. 110(b)(1).
`
`The parties indicated that, and a review of the claims indicates, that the claims do
`
`not recite any particular sequence. (Clean claim copies, Adair at Paper 5 and Carter at
`
`Paper 12). Under these particular circumstances, the parties need not file annotated
`
`copies of the claims.
